Synopsis:

High pressure will settle over the East coast today and anchor itself for the majority of the week. What this all means is that our fantastic May conditions will continue with above average temperatures. A weak disturbance will be responsible for the bit of a hiccup though in our fine weather today. A mix of clouds and sun is expected. Scattered showers are possible this afternoon and early evening, mainly North. Much of the time will be rain-free.

The early to midweek period will feature sunshine and increasing temperatures. By late week in will feel Summery around this parts.
